The state Education Department has reopened the public comment period for a Pledge of Allegiance rule change. Written public comments will be accepted through July 27 at 5 p.m.
The Department proposes to add one sentence to the rule to bring it into alignment with federal court decisions across the country.
The change would say, “any person not wishing to participate in the recitation of the Pledge of Allegiance shall, without consequence or retaliation, be exempt from reciting it and need not participate.”
